Apple has filed an updated patent application for a technology that would give it control over its software that is similar to Microsoft's much-criticised Windows Genuine Advantage.
Microsoft's Windows Genuine Advantage servers experienced severe disruption over the weekend, stopping users validating their Microsoft software.
Microsoft released a new version of Windows Genuine Advantage Notifications on Tuesday in the US and detailed how to remove the controversial antipiracy software.
Microsoft has vowed to better disclose the actions of its antipiracy tool once it is installed on Windows PCs.
A few Mac users are concerned about a feature in the latest update to Mac OS that directs their computers to check in with Apple Computer's servers on a regular basis without the user's knowledge or permission.
